Name Of Product: Air Hockey Tables
Description: WASHINGTON, D.C. - In cooperation with the U.S. Consumer Product Safety Commission (CPSC), Valley Dynamo, of Richland Hills, Texas, is voluntarily recalling approximately 15,000 Air Hockey Tables. The blower motor, located under the table, has an opening large enough for a child's finger, posing a laceration hazard.Name of product: Air Hockey TablesUnits: Approximately 15,000Manufacturer/Importer: Valley Dynamo, of Richland Hills, TexasHazard: The blower motor, located under the table, has an opening large enough for a child's finger, posing a laceration hazard.Incidents/Injuries: Valley Dynamo is aware of a minor laceration injury to a child who crawled under the air hockey table and stuck his finger in an exposed opening.Description: This recall involves Arctic Flash, Arctic Wind and Air Elegance model air hockey tables. The Arctic Flash model has an overhead scoring display and black-light graphics. It measures 42.5 inches wide and 71 inches high and 82.5 inches long. The Arctic Wind measures 42.5 inches wide, 30 inches high and 82.5 inches long. The words "Arctic Wind" or "Arctic Flash" are printed on the table's play field. The Air Elegance has a wood-grain finish, and measures 46 inches wide, 30.5 inches high and 86 inches long.Sold at: Sporting good and specialty stores nationwide since 1994 for between $1,000 and $2,200.Manufactured in: United StatesRemedy: Consumers should stop using the product and contact Dynamo for instructions on receiving a free repair kit.Consumer Contact: Call Dynamo toll-free at (800) 248-2837 between 8:30 a.m. and 5 p.m. CT Monday through Friday, or visit the firm's website at www.valley-dynamo.com.
